Theme analysis
Chapter 1 to 10

1. The Burden of Family Legacy
In-Depth Analysis:
This theme explores the weight of family reputation and its impact on the individual.
Greg's struggle with his father's criminal past and his own feelings of guilt and
responsibility form the crux of this theme. Greg is often judged by others for his
father's actions, which exacerbates his internal conflict and shapes his self-perception.
The narrative depicts how the sins of the father can cast long shadows over the son,
influencing how others perceive him and how he perceives himself.
Characters Conveying the Theme:
• Greg Owen: Struggles with the shame and expectations tied to his father's criminal
actions.
• Chris Owen (Greg's Father): His actions directly affect Greg's life and reputation.
• Plank: Acts as a sounding board for Greg, offering insights on dealing with family
burdens.
Where: The theme unfolds primarily in various settings, including Greg's home in
Sandhurst, his journey to Stellenbosch, and his new apartment.
When: The theme is prevalent throughout the narrative but is especially highlighted in the
early chapters, reflecting Greg's transition from Sandhurst to Stellenbosch and his
encounters with others who judge him based on his family background.
How: Greg's interactions with others, his reflections on his past, and his attempts to
distance himself from his father's legacy illustrate this theme. His discomfort around
people who associate him with his father's crimes and his internal conflict about his
identity showcase the theme of family legacy.

, 2. Isolation and Alienation
In-Depth Analysis:
This theme addresses Greg's sense of isolation and alienation, both physically and
emotionally. After the death of his brother and his father's legal troubles, Greg finds
himself distanced from his old life and disconnected from his new environment. The
theme highlights how Greg feels like an outsider in his new surroundings, struggling to fit
in and find a sense of belonging.
Characters Conveying the Theme:
• Greg Owen: Experiences isolation after moving to a new city and dealing with personal
grief and the stigma of his father's actions.
• Chloe, Kiana, and Lizmari: Their interactions with Greg highlight his sense of not fully
belonging, despite their attempts to include him.
Where: The theme is evident in Greg's new apartment in Stellenbosch, his interactions at
the university, and his feelings of disconnection from the local community.
When: It is most prominent in Greg's transition period, especially during his early days at
Stellenbosch and his experiences with people who make him feel like an outsider.
How: Greg's interactions with locals, his reflections on past events, and his emotional
responses to new environments all contribute to this theme. His sense of being judged
and his struggle to fit in despite his efforts showcase his alienation.
